Output 6f59e059d0d7f7617494cfbada2e594cb9c988245c32a564e23ff904ebbc6a04:1

value
136284596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e95d36c92ec72a5b1a6587b315712a842082a6b8 OP_EQUAL
address
MVB5LkRPbSUL7WdYjdezzsmo6pZ69TBhRD
transaction
6f59e059d0d7f7617494cfbada2e594cb9c988245c32a564e23ff904ebbc6a04
spent
true